About The Role
You will work within our enterprise AI governance framework—collaborating with business stakeholders, data engineers, and platform teams—to deliver scalable, secure, and production-ready AI applications. From LLM-powered workflows to agentic automation pipelines, you will play a pivotal role in shaping how Sally Beauty leverages generative AI.
Responsibilities
- Design, develop, and deploy AI/ML models and generative AI solutions into production environments using Azure AI Foundry, Azure OpenAI, and AKS-based microservice architectures.
- Build and maintain LLM-powered applications including prompt engineering frameworks, RAG pipelines, agent orchestration, and MCP (Model Context Protocol) server integrations.
- Collaborate with stakeholders to translate business requirements into AI proof-of-concept (POC) builds and production-ready features.
- Develop and maintain CI/CD pipelines for AI workloads using GitHub Actions and ArgoCD, adhering to enterprise AI governance, security, and SDLC standards.
- Implement responsible AI practices including model evaluation, bias detection, hallucination mitigation, observability, and audit logging.
- Partner with security and infrastructure teams to ensure AI systems comply with Zero Trust principles and data privacy requirements.
- Contribute to internal AI sandbox environments, enabling both professional and citizen developers to experiment with generative AI tools safely.
- Document AI solution architectures, API contracts, and integration patterns; present findings to cross-functional teams and leadership.
Knowledge, Skills & Abilities Requirements
- 3 years in software engineering or data science, with at least 1 year in AI/ML engineering or applied generative AI development.
- Bachelor's degree in computer science, Data Science, Engineering, or a related technical field required.
- Proficiency in designing and deploying LLM-powered solutions including fine-tuning, prompt engineering, retrieval-augmented generation (RAG), and agentic frameworks such as LangChain, AutoGen, or CrewAI.
- Hands-on experience with Azure AI Foundry, Azure OpenAI Service, and AKS-based deployments.
- Strong programming skills in Python including FastAPI, Pydantic, and asyncio.
- Working knowledge of vector databases such as Qdrant, pgvector, or Weaviate.
- Experience with model evaluation, A/B testing, and drift detection.
- Solid understanding of CI/CD practices using GitHub Actions and ArgoCD.
Preferred Qualifications
- Hands-on experience building production LLM applications with structured outputs, tool/function calling, and multi-agent orchestration.
- Familiarity with Model Context Protocol (MCP) server design patterns.
- Prior experience in retail, CPG, or large-scale enterprise environments.
- Understanding of responsible AI frameworks, AI risk management, and enterprise AI SDLC governance.
- Experience with AI-assisted developer tooling such as Claude Code, GitHub Copilot, Cursor, or Gemini CLI.
